If you’ve been renting and waiting to buy your first home, now is a good time to make your move.
A number of industry analysts predict that interest rates will rise slightly over the year, while continuing to stay very affordable. Home prices are also expected to rise, now that
more buyers are again competing for houses for sale.
But rental rates are rising and expected to continue to rise even more—as much as 20% in some communities—making it smart and cost-effective for first-time buyers especially to
consider home ownership. Real estate website Trulia found it is cheaper to buy than to rent in each of the nation’s 100 biggest metropolitan areas.
